#49ea54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49ea54 is composed of 28.6% red, 91.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 60.2%. #49ea54 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ffa8 with #00d500.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#49ea54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b02 is the darkest color, while #f9f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#49ea54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979c97 is the less saturated color, while #39fa47 is the most saturated one.
